Fly1 Postado Maio 20, 2008 Denunciar Share Postado Maio 20, 2008 Bom dia a todos gostaria d saber como fazer que 1,20 +1,20 seja 2,40 e não 24,00 agradeco a vossa ajuda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Graymalkin Postado Maio 21, 2008 Denunciar Share Postado Maio 21, 2008 Assim...MsgBox CDbl("1,2") + CDbl("1,2") ... ou assim: MsgBox Val("1.2") + Val("1.2")Abraços,Graymalkin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Fly1 Postado Maio 21, 2008 Autor Denunciar Share Postado Maio 21, 2008 OBRIGADA PELA AJUDAESSA E A FCAO ONDE O CALCULO E FEITO SERA Q ESTA CORRECTO?O VTOTALOLEO E UMA VARIAVEL TIPO DOUBLE Q TEM Q SER INCREMENTADO NA BD (MYSQL) CADA VZ Q INTRODUZIRMOS UM VALOR NO CAMPO TXTMANUTENCAO OU TXTACRESCIMO E APARECE O RESULTADO NO TXTTOTALCONSUMOOLEO MAS Q/D FACO O CALCULO[1,2+1,2] NA HORA DE GRAVAR EM VZ D APARECER 2,4 APARECE 24 E TB NA BDPrivate Sub txtManutencao_Change() If txtManutencao.Text <> Empty And txtAcrescimo.Text <> Empty Then txtTotalConsumoOleo.Text = vtotalOleo + CDbl(txtManutencao) + CDbl(txtAcrescimo) Else txtTotalConsumoOleo.Text = vtotalOleo End If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Macêdo Postado Maio 22, 2008 Denunciar Share Postado Maio 22, 2008 Antes de gravar no BD lance a variavel numa text para ver como os dados estão, pois pode ser que precise formatá-los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Graymalkin Postado Maio 22, 2008 Denunciar Share Postado Maio 22, 2008 Ao gravar no BD, se estiver fazendo por SQL, você precisa trocar a vírgula por ponto. Isso porque o operador decimal utilizado em uma SQL não é o mesmo do nosso.Abraços,Graymalkin Citar Link para o comentário Compartilhar em outros sites More sharing options...
Pergunta
Fly1
Bom dia a todos
gostaria d saber como fazer que 1,20 +1,20 seja 2,40 e não 24,00
agradeco a vossa ajuda
Link para o comentário
Compartilhar em outros sites
4 respostass a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.